Abstract

The invention relates to a method for breeding a two-point-pattern lacy duck new breed. The method comprises the following steps of: 1) selecting Sichuan lacy ducks as materials and inbreeding two generations, wherein the Sichuan lacy ducks are hybridized by white feather Tianfu meat male ducks and Sichuan local female sheldrakes; 2) hybridizing male ducks obtained in the step 1) with female cherry valley ducks to generate hybrid lacy ducks, performing appearance selection for three generations, and building the hybrid lacy duck F1 generation by the remained individuals; 3) performing early breeding on the hybrid lacy duck F1 generation by using a molecular marker of an MC1R gene; 4) performing family breeding on the obtained remained individuals and performing closed breeding to generate F2 generation; and 5) hybridizing the F2 generation individuals with Aobaixing Duck or Beijing ducks to generate the lacy ducks with a small amount of black feather on the heads and the tails. The method has the advantages that: hybrid combination is performed on the basis of natural group lacy ducks; and the meat duck new breed with consistent appearance and stable heritability are bred by the traditional breeding method and the modern molecular breeding method.

Summary of the invention
the lace duck new lines producing method for seed that the purpose of this invention is to provide a kind of 2 flowers, carry out the corss combination research work take the fast large-scale duck kind (French white star duck difficult to understand) of the lace duck specialized strain of existing high-quality Sichuan province and local breeding and introduction as main material, each side's advantage is organically combined, foundation has certain growth speed, the fast large-scale lace duck breeding of method that meat is good, carry out intensive production, simultaneously in conjunction with modern molecule breeding technique-by melanocortin receptor 1 (Melanocortin 1 receptor, MC1R) (the MC1R gene is the important gene of controlling the boneblack pigment synthesis to gene, at melanocyte, adrenal cortical cell, show different functions in nervous system and immune system) the mutational site carry out seed selection, seed selection in early days in practice, purifying lace drake feather look, produce lace duck-" 2 flowers end to end " of obvious characteristic, unified and obvious feature is arranged, make raiser and consumer to be easy to and recognize very accurately this strain, to overcome the prior art above shortcomings.
The objective of the invention is to be achieved through the following technical solutions:
A kind of lace duck new lines producing method for seed of 2 flowers comprises the following steps:
1) select the Sichuan lace duck that forms take Bai Yu self-sufficient and strategically located region meat duck drake and Sichuan sheldrake duck selection cross as material, from lace duck colony selective body great (greater than 2kg), the bodily form is wide, neck is thick, 100 of fully-fledged individual drakes are set up into paternal underlying group with 700 of ducks; From opening the lace duck colony of product, next group select the bodily form 130 of individual drakes good, that full-fledged, black wool is few to set up into maternal underlying group with 900 of ducks, two generations of the inbreeding production of hybrid seeds;
2) through step 1) in the Sichuan lace duck seed selection group that obtains, selective body is heavy, the bodily form is wide, neck is thick, fully-fledged drake, again Sichuan lace duck seed selection group's drake and the duck hybridization of cherry valley duck are produced hybridization lace duck, hybridization lace duck carries out outward appearance again and selects the three generations, reject numb plumage and Bai Yu individual, produce hybridization lace duck F1 generation;
3) molecular labeling that utilizes the MC1R gene is to through step 2) hybridization lace duck F1 generation of obtaining chooses seeds in early days, and according to molecular labeling seed selection result and hatching constantly the phenotype result select the individuality of reserving seed for planting; Its early stage seed selection comprises the following steps:
(1) hybridization lace duck F1 was for rear 7 days of birth, and venous blood 1mL is adopted at the place at Duck wing; Draw blood 20uL utilizes " phenol/chloroform recovery method " to extract DNA;
(2) utilize MC1R gene magnification primer to carry out pcr amplification, template is the DNA sample in hybridization lace duck F1 generation of extracting by step (1), and the amplification total length is 754bp; Check order, obtain the nucleotide sequence that increases;
When carrying out pcr amplification, the PCR reaction system is 30uL, comprises the full genomic templates DNA of 3uL, 2 * Taq Master Mix of 15uL, the upstream primer of 1uL and the downstream primer of 1uL, the ddH2O of 10uL; Amplified reaction is all completed on the PCR instrument;
The PCR reaction condition is as follows:
(a) 95 ℃ of denaturation 4min;
(b) 94 ℃ of sex change 30s;
(c) annealing temperature 53.5 degree 45s;
(d) 72 ℃ are extended 50s;
(e) step (b)-(d) repeats 35 times;
(f) 72 ℃ are extended 15min.
(3) according to the nucleotide sequence that increases, select to satisfy simultaneously in MC1R gene 411 CC of place genotype and the 756 genotypic individualities of the GG of place to reserve seed for planting, all the other individual eliminating.
4) will be by step 3) individuality of reserving seed for planting that obtains sets up the family group in breeding objective with the male and female ratio of 1: 3 respectively and carries out the family breeding, seals to breed to produce F2 generation;
5) will be by step 4) F2 that obtains is for individual and white star duck difficult to understand or Beijing duck hybridization, and produce head and afterbody and all have a small amount of black plumage, and health remainder major part is white lace duck.
In the lace duck new lines producing method for seed of 2 flowers described above, described MC1R gene magnification primer is:
Upstream primer is 5 '-GCCCAATGAACTCTTCCTCACG-3 ', and downstream primer is 5 '-GCACCGAGTTGCAGATGATGAG-3 '.
Beneficial effect of the present invention is:
1) save time and money, if conventional outward appearance seed selection needs 8 years at least, what this method seed selection was total has only spent 5 years; The binding molecule seed selection need not wait duck to grow up, and only need to adopt a blood in rear 7 days in birth, extracts the DNA-PCR-order-checking, comparison, these experiments just can be completed in 3 days, satisfactory reserving seed for planting, undesirable eliminating, the duck of eliminating only need not be raised again, directly can sell the saving cost; Secondly, early stage seed selection (be born and just began afterwards in 7 days) has reduced breeding expenses, feed cost, place rent with expense, immune defense expense and labour cost etc.; Due to the seed selection time that shortens, be shorten-originally to wait duck to grow up the generation interval, observe plumage look separation case about 50 days, now if about 10 days just can, and can eliminate undesirablely, ceaselessly hatch simultaneously, ceaselessly seed selection, cultivation that need not be conventional-every a collection of will arriving about 50 days selected again, need not consider every a collection of duck feeding cost only, space, place that takies etc.
2) accuracy, if only utilize the molecule seed selection, because feather color probably is subject to the control of a plurality of genes simultaneously, and being difficult to now determine is those several genes, the present invention combines conventional outward appearance seed selection, carry out again the molecule seed selection on the basis of outward appearance seed selection, obtain that appearance is consistent, heritability is stable, maternal lay heavily, paternal line are produced meat duck new lines faster in early days.

Test
(1) experiment material
White star duck difficult to understand is to be adopted the commercial meat duck of strain matching method seed selection by France white star difficult to understand company.Have that build is large, growth is fast, precocious, easily fertilizer and dressing percentage advantages of higher.This duck property happiness is dry, can carry out on the ground natural mating, adapts to nonirrigated farmland stable breeding or online the raising.What this experiment was used is white star 2000 type meat ducks difficult to understand, pure white.
Beijing duck, Beijing duck are world-renowned good meat duck standard varieties.Most of pure white, have grow fast, fatten the good characteristics of performance, be the making raw material of " Beijing roast duck " well-known at home and abroad.Originate in the Yuquanshan Mountain, west suburb in Beijing one band, now spread all over all over the world, support in the duck industry in the world and occupy critical role.
Cherry valley duck, cherry valley duck once came from Chinese duck kind, optimize through the Englishman and " hit back to " Chinese market from Britain again after breeding, and were world-renowned lean meat species ducks.Have that growth is fast, lean meat percentage is high, pure meat percentage is high and feed conversion rate is high, and the advantage such as premunition is strong, build is larger, adult weight drake 4.0-4.5 kilogram, duck 3.5-4.0 kilogram.In 26 ages in week of father and mother Dai Qun duck sexual maturing period, annual is laid eggs 210-220 piece.White plumage L is 3.0 kilograms of commodity duck 47 age in days body weight, material anharmonic ratio 3: 1, and lean meat percentage reaches more than 70%, brisket rate 23.6%-24.7%.
Sichuan lace duck breeding group (being called for short H) builds for this experiment is special.Construction method is as follows:
The Sichuan lace duck that selection forms take Bai Yu self-sufficient and strategically located region meat duck drake and Sichuan sheldrake duck selection cross is as material, and selective body great (greater than 2kg), the bodily form wide (chest breadth is greater than 12.5 centimetres), neck thick (duck neck width is greater than 3 centimetres), 100 of fully-fledged individual drakes are set up into paternal underlying group with 700 of ducks from lace duck colony; From opening the lace duck colony of product, next group select the bodily form 130 of individual drakes good, that full-fledged, black wool is few to set up into maternal underlying group with 900 of ducks, two generations of the inbreeding production of hybrid seeds.
